receiver Terrell Owens denied a police report that he attempted suicide, saying he became groggy after mixing painkillers with supplements. Owens also said that he's "not depressed about anything" and that he should practice Thursday.
<div class='quotetop'>QUOTE </div><div class='quotemain'>As if to prove he's doing fine, Owens went from the hospital to catching passes from quarterback Drew Bledsoe within two hours, then proclaimed himself "very capable of going out there and playing on Sunday" - despite whatever happened Tuesday night and a broken right hand.Owens said Wednesday the confusion likely stemmed from an empty bottle of pain medication found by his publicist, who was with him at the time and called 911. He said the rest of the pills were in a drawer.Also...Czar: Will he play Sunday?Owens' timeline in Dallas "I was non-responsive when she made that call," Owens said. "She made the call out of her judgment for my well-being."Appearing in a news conference at team headquarters a few hours after leaving a hospital for what a police report described as "a drug overdose," Owens wore workout gear and no bandage on his right hand. The star receiver smiled and seemed more amused than peeved at the latest ruckus surrounding him.Owens, 32, blamed a combination of hydrocodone, a generic form of Vicodin, with all-natural supplements for making him ill."It's very unfortunate for it to go from an allergic reaction to a suicide attempt," he said.Rescue workers arrived at Owens' home around 8 p.m. Tuesday and took him to an emergency room. When word spread, publicist Kim Etheredge said it was an allergic reaction.But the story shifted Wednesday morning when several media outlets received a police report - that had yet to be released by the authorities - saying Owens had attempted suicide by overdosing on the painkillers, even putting two more pills into his mouth after an unidentified friend, later identified as Etheredge, intervened.The police document, first reported by WFAA-TV, said Owens was asked by rescue workers "if he was attempting to harm himself, at which time (he) stated: 'Yes."'When officially released by police, about half the document was blacked out, including the phrases "attempting suicide by prescription pain medication" and "a drug overdose," as well as the details of Owens having two pills pried from his mouth and Owens saying "Yes" when asked if he intended to harm himself."I was kind of out of it," Owens said. "I can barely even remember the doctors, much less the police officers asking me questions."Owens also said that he's "not depressed about anything" and that he should practice Thursday.</div>http://msn.foxsports.com/nfl/story/6006094...TT=HCP>1=8595
